Luke Smith from Motive Interactive contacted me a few weeks ago to see if I wanted to have a closer look at their new network. Motive Interactive is a performance based (ie. cost per action) advertising network which has been online since 2003.
Their new system is known as ‘The Motive Network’ and is powered by Advent 2.0, a new performance advertising platform which they have designed from scratch.

Motive Network Publisher Client Area
The first thing you notice about the Motive Network client area is how quick it loads. The top of the page shows you the contact details of your account manager and the main content area is split into 3 columns.
All in all I think they’ve got the home page of the client area right.
- Navigation is on the left hand side (called the applications column). This is where you can go to the offers (all programs), my offers (ie. the ones you have joined), reports and accounts areas. Throughout the whole site the navigation column never changes.
- The central column (called the home column) has the latest ‘Offer Spotlights’ and ‘System Notices’ too. The ‘System Notices’ is a nice addition which shows you the latest news regarding the offers you have signed up for ie. you don’t have to read news regarding offers you haven’t even signed up for.
The last column on the home page shows you your campaign performance (and is known as the Dashboard). Total clicks, leads and conversions are all shown on the left hand side in text and on the right hand side in a graph. The ‘Campaign Watch’ area is shown underneath the ‘Performance Section’. This is a useful feature if you have signed up to a lot of offers. You can add the campaigns you are most interested in to this area. This allows you to quickly see how specific campaigns are performing from the home page. So for example, if you had signed up to 50 offers you could place the 5 offers you have only been promoting a few days to see how they are converting
Offers
The client area which I was given access to for the review does not have all offers listed. At the time of writing the client area has 24 offers available but over the next few days they will be migrating the 200+ offers they have from their old system to their new Advent 2.0 system.
Searching for offers seems to be a lot quicker than some other affiliate companies (for example, I find Comission Junction to be terribly slow). There is also a wide range of filtering options ranging from offer types to distribution types to what’s new. The results area tells you about the offer, the distribution options (eg. banner, text link or search etc) and the payout. If you click on the offer you will see some more details about the offer, most importantly what restrictions there are on the offer (for example, USA websites only). You can also preview the offer itself and the links which you are available to you to advertise the site.
Reports
The reports area shows the number impressions, clicks, conversions and revenue generated from your campaigns. I imagine that publishers who have signed up to a lot of offers will have a lot of information on this page but thankfully you can filter the results by time period and offer type. You can also export all of the data as a csv file so you can view the results via exel or a database.

Referral and Rewards
To conicide with the launch of their new advertising platform, Motive Interactive have added a referral and a rewards program.
- Referral Program : The Motive Network offers 5.5% of lifetimes referral
earnings for those you refer. There is a stipulation that ‘The referred publisher must continue to generate commissions without a lapse of twelve (12) calendar months in order for the referrer to continue receiving the 5.5% commission from that publisher each month‘. This basically means that you only get credit for active affiliates. I do see why they are doing this however many of my long term commissions have come from people who signed up and didn’t use a site for a while or used it on or off, so hopefully this rule will be reviewed in the future. At the moment it seems that if one of your affiliates is using Motive actively and making you a lot of money, those commissions would stop if your affiliate decided to promote another site for a month or two. - Rewards System : The rewards system gives an extra bonus to affiliates every month, similar to the way shopping stores give you points. The reward payout starts at 1% then increases to 2% the higher the tier. Here’s the current structure :
- $1,000 - $10
- $2,500 - $25
- $5,000 - $50
- $10,000 - $100
- $15,000 - $150
- $20,000 - $200
- $25,000 - $250
- $30,000 - $300
- $50,000 - $500
- $100,000 - $1,250
- $150,000 - $2,000
- $200,000 - $3,000
- $500,000 - $10,000
- $1,000,000 - $20,000
- $1,250,000 - $25,000
1% isn’t a huge amount but it’s still good to get a little extra on top of your commissions.
